            yah, would you mind unregistering it and then click the 'display interface links' on the config page and confirm there are no more links to the controllinc. you will also need to delete any links in other devices linked to the controllinc just to make sure.

            then register your kpl and test your group. my guess is it will work fine.

            i can post a build that should fix the controllinc issue, but we need to test this first.
